What type's of frame-relay do most major ISP's use?
Multipoint, point to point?
Erm, neither?
Most major (and even minor!) ISP's are way beyond frame relay for backbone links.
If you're talking a client link, even that's rare these days - most ISP's push people to xDSL or even ethernet-based links. But if it's a client link (I.E. end user connecting to the ISP), then it'd be point-to-point with an Ip on either end, from my experience.
